#ifndef KIT_PROTOCOL_H_
#define KIT_PROTOCOL_H_

#include "cryptoauthlib.h"

// Define this for debugging communication
//#define KIT_DEBUG

/** \defgroup hal_ Hardware abstraction layer (hal_)
 *
 * \brief
 * These methods define the hardware abstraction layer for communicating with a CryptoAuth device
 *
   @{ */

// The number of bytes to wrap a command in kit protocol.  sizeof("s:t()\n<null>")
#define KIT_TX_WRAP_SIZE    (7)

// The number of bytes to wrap a response in kit protocol.  sizeof("<KIT_MSG_SIZE>00()\n<null>")
#define KIT_MSG_SIZE        (32)
#define KIT_RX_WRAP_SIZE    (KIT_MSG_SIZE + 6)

#ifdef __cplusplus
extern "C" {
#endif

ATCA_STATUS kit_init(ATCAIface iface);

ATCA_STATUS kit_send(ATCAIface iface, const uint8_t* txdata, int txlength);
ATCA_STATUS kit_receive(ATCAIface iface, uint8_t* rxdata, uint16_t* rxsize);

ATCA_STATUS kit_wrap_cmd(const uint8_t* txdata, int txlength, char* pkitbuf, int* nkitbuf, char target);
ATCA_STATUS kit_parse_rsp(const char* pkitbuf, int nkitbuf, uint8_t* kitstatus, uint8_t* rxdata, int* nrxdata);

ATCA_STATUS kit_wake(ATCAIface iface);
ATCA_STATUS kit_idle(ATCAIface iface);
ATCA_STATUS kit_sleep(ATCAIface iface);

#ifdef __cplusplus
}
#endif

/** @} */

#endif // KIT_PROTOCOL_H
